目前,机器人操作系统测试技术的研究成果比较分散,还没有专著出版。本书是在国家863计划重点课题"机器人操作系统、软件仓库及模块化硬件平台开发”的支持下,以RGMP-ROS操作系统的测试需求为牵引,以解决测试中出现的难点为目标,展开相关研究工作。根据RGMP-ROS操作系统的特点,分析了对RGMP-ROS进行测试时面临的难点问题。在对前人研究成果进行深入学习和总结的基础上,结合RGMP-ROS机器人操作系统的特点,提出了一系列解决这些难点问题的方案,并对方案的先进性及可行性进行了实验验证。
内容简介
前言
第1章 绪论
1.1 研究背景及意义
1.2 研究内容
1.3 相关领域的研究现状
1.4 主要工作
1.5 本章小结
第2章 机器人模块化开发平台
2.1 技术方案
2.2 机器人实时操作系统RGMP-ROS
2.3 机器人软件仓库
2.4 机器人模块化控制器硬件平台
2.5 全模块化机器人样机
2.6 本章小结
第3章 资源问题检测方案
3.1 研究背景
3.2 基于路径分析的资源问题检测方案
3.3 方案可行性实验
3.4 本章小结
第4章 回归测试用例优化选择方案
4.1 测试用例选择
4.2 和声搜索算法
4.3 基于EELHS的测试用例选择
4.4 算法参数取值实验
4.5 方案可行性实验
4.6 本章小结
第5章 组合测试用例集生成方案
5.1 组合测试
5.2 生成方案
5.3 相关实验
5.4 本章小结
第6章 操作系统实时性能测试方案
6.1 影响操作系统实时性能的因素
6.2 基于混合负载的操作系统实时性能测试方案
6.3 测试结果
6.4 本章小结
第7章 RGMP-ROS操作系统测试
7.1 测试方案
7.2 测试过程
7.3 测试结果及分析
7.4 测试过程有效性评价
7.5 本章小结
第8章 结论与展望
8.1 结论
8.2 展望
参考文献

